Nicknamed "Sliders" and "Gut Bombers," these famous tiny burgers were one of the earliest fast-food creations. It all started in 1921 when E.W. Ingram borrowed $700 to open a hamburger stand in Wichita, Kansas. Ingram chose the name White Castle because "white" signified purity and cleanliness, while "castle ... The success of White Castle led the owners to open new locations all over the country—all with an identical castle design, and all of which cooked their burgers exactly the same way. Dash Salt and pepper. 3 tbsp salted butter. 1 cup white onions, finely diced. 12 American cheese slices. 24 Pickle slices. 12 squirts Mustard. 1 package square slider ...Sauté chopped onion in butter or olive oil. Once starting to brown, increase the burner heat and add water to cover the onion. The water will create steam to steam the hamburger. Once water begins to steam, add hamburger to pot, using a large pancake spatula or flipper.
